Why worry about uncertainty? every measurement is subject to some level of uncertainty. a measurement result is incomplete without a statement of the uncertainty. understanding measurement uncertainty is the first step to reducing it. good measurement practice can help reduce uncertainties.

The uncertainty of a measurement result is a single value obtained by combining all the components of uncertainty into an uncertainty budget, then multiplying by a coverage factor.
